You will also need a pair of 91-94 dsm rear brake calipers from a fwd car along with brake pads and 91-92 Galant VR-4 rear rotors. You will also need front brake lines from a 94-98 Galant or 95-99 dsm with the matching banjo bolts and copper washers.
